Answer:
The value of the unknown number is [tex]\frac{1}{27}[/tex].
Step-by-step explanation:
It is given that if 4/9 is divided by an unknown number then the result is equal to 12.
We need to find the unknown number.
Let the unknown number be x.
[tex]\dfrac{\frac{4}{9}}{x}=12[/tex]
It can be rewritten as
[tex]\dfrac{4}{9x}=12[/tex]
Multiply both sides by 9x.
[tex]\dfrac{4}{9x}\times 9x=12\times 9x[/tex]
[tex]4=108x[/tex]
Divide both sides by 108.
[tex]\frac{4}{108}=x[/tex]
[tex]\frac{1}{27}=x[/tex]
Therefore, the value of the unknown number is [tex]\frac{1}{27}[/tex].
